Infection: We all touch our face and mouth thousands of times a day. If this hasn't changed with lotion, lip balm, etc, then it is likely an infection. A yeast infection may cause white patches at the corners of your mouth. Bacteria stays red, burns, spreads, and can ooze pus. I recommend that you start with Bacitracin ointment three times a day. If still not better, see a doctor.
